Motorcycles are loudthat's component of the fun. But the my blog noise from your engine paired with high wind can at some point do a number on your hearing. Using earplugs while you ride is a no brainer to prevent hearing loss and overstimulation. While conventional foam earplugs work just great, the High Integrity Earplugs from Eargasm rate among motorcyclists because they're exceptionally comfortable and minimize noise approximately 21dB.

Visiting fairing on a Honda Gold Wing The most prominent of the plastic or fibreglass shells covering parts of the bike is the "fairing". In method, this may mix virtually perfectly with engine panels or wheel covers/mudguards (which in many cases will certainly be repainted or layered metal).


They are typically made from clear high-impact polycarbonate or acrylic plastic. They may be shaped specifically to direct air flow over or around the head of the biker even if they are much shorter than the seated rider. The current variant, initially introduced on the 1986 BMW K100LT however coming to be increasingly usual, is electrically managed elevation change.
